How to set up and run Advanced Treatment Analysis
Overview:
Use of Advanced Treatment Analysis (ATA) is useful when you want to run a treatment analysis on a group of farms and fields with similar layers with treatments, harvest and even planting fieldops. Depending on the layers used a layer can be produced displaying the yield per region/polygon used in the analysis.
Requirements:
- Fields with Harvest Field Ops that are correctly linked.
- Layers with Treatment or Variety Regions
- If needed, Planting FieldOps that are linked (using this feature can add Planting Date and Variety to the analysis).
Process:
Creating an Advanced Treatment Analysis Script
You will first want to create a script that you will be able to run in batch mode at a higher level (Farm or Grower).
- Select a Field or Cropzone that is representative of the fields/cropzones that you will run the script for the domain.
- Select Tools > Advanced Treatment Analysis
- Highlight <New Script>, and if there is a Harvest Op in the cropzone, the Open icon should activate and click it to open the Script Editor.
- In the Script Editor, on the Treatments tab, set the Boundary Buffer. This clips the treatment area inside the cropzone the desired width. Useful when you want to eliminate data in the headlands or at the edges of boundaries.
- On the left, check the boxes next to the layers you want to include in the ATA, you may also set a Buffer which will clip inside the treatment areas the desired number of feet. Again, useful if you want to exclude any possible data contamination from other regions.
- On the right is a list of selected attributes. Highlight the layer on the left to display it's attribute list on the right. Click on as many attributes as desired.
- Once you have the layers and attributes selected, you can choose to Require harvest or seeding ops in the report. The default is to Require Harvest. Check if you want to include seeding (which adds variety, seed population, and planting date to the report). Check if you want to be able to run this report on any commodity (leave unchecked if the report is commodity specific).
- To set the filters for the field op data, click on the Filters tab.
- There are options for Min and Max Yield, Minimum region areas, and speed change/acceleration (in percent).
- Save the Script, name it, and select the domain level where the script can be run (specific grower or higher)
- You may click Preview to run the scrip on that specific field to see if any edits need to be made on the script. If so, make necessary changes and Save the script.
Running and Advanced Treament Analysis Script
Once a script is made, you can run the Script on a desired domain.
- Select the Field, Farm, or Grower level you want to run the script.
- Select the script to Run and click on the Run icon.
- On the Run screen you have the option to choose to save the layer (default layer name is script name), and if you want to overwrite a previously run treatment analysis.
- You then have the option to save the ATA to your computer to send to another database or system as a shapefile. You have the option to save each file individually OR save them all as one file.
- Click OK to run the ATA.
**NOTE: Check Allow any Commodity to overwrite the script to run on any commodity. Check Run at Server to allow the analysis to run in the background for you to continue working.
